Implementing VPNs to Protect Deposit Transactions on Public Wi-Fi
Choosing Reliable Virtual Private Network Providers for Secure Online Banking
The first step in securing online deposits on public networks is selecting a trustworthy VPN provider. A reliable VPN encrypts your internet traffic, cloaking your online activity from prying eyes. When choosing a VPN for banking purposes, consider providers with a strict no-logs policy, strong encryption standards (such as AES-256), and high-speed servers to avoid transaction delays. Features to Look for in a VPN Service for Financial Activities
- Robust Encryption: Ensures data remains confidential during transmission.
- No-Logs Policy: Prevents storing user activity data, reducing privacy risks.
- Kill Switch: Automatically disconnects internet if the VPN drops, safeguarding data exposure.
- Multi-Device Support: Allows secure access on smartphones, tablets, and computers.
- High-Speed Servers: Maintains quick transaction processing without lag.
How VPNs Encrypt Data to Prevent Eavesdropping During Deposits
VPNs employ advanced encryption protocols such as OpenVPN or IKEv2/IPSec to create a secure « tunnel » between your device and the internet. This encrypted tunnel prevents cybercriminals on public Wi-Fi from intercepting sensitive data, including login credentials or deposit details. For example, if a hacker tries to capture data packets over an unsecured network, they will only see encrypted gibberish, rendering any intercepted information useless.
Integrating VPNs into Your Mobile Banking Routine Effectively
Using a VPN should become a seamless part of your mobile banking routine. Download and install the VPN app before connecting to public Wi-Fi. Always activate the VPN before opening your banking app or accessing online deposit services. For added security, consider setting the VPN to connect automatically when device Wi-Fi is turned on. Regularly update the VPN app to benefit from security patches and performance improvements. Utilizing Multi-Factor Authentication for Enhanced Deposit Security
Types of MFA Methods Suitable for Public Wi-Fi Banking
- One-Time Passwords (OTP): Sent via SMS or authenticator apps, adding a dynamic element to login credentials.
- Biometric Verification: Fingerprint or facial recognition provides an additional identity check.
- Security Tokens: Physical devices generating temporary codes for login.
- Push Notifications: Instant alerts requiring user approval before access is granted.
Steps to Enable MFA on Banking Accounts Safely
- Log into your online banking account and navigate to security settings.
- Choose multi-factor authentication options available (e.g., authenticator app or SMS OTP).
- Follow the setup prompts to link your preferred MFA method securely.
- Test the MFA setup to ensure it functions correctly during login.
- Store recovery codes securely in case your primary MFA device is unavailable.
Benefits of Multi-Layered Authentication Beyond Passwords
MFA creates multiple security layers, significantly reducing the risk of unauthorized access. Even if a hacker obtains your password, they will still need the second factor—such as your biometric data or a one-time code—to access your account. Applying Secure Browser Settings to Safeguard Deposit Details
Configuring Browser Privacy Settings for Financial Transactions
Adjust your browser’s privacy settings to block third-party cookies, enable tracking prevention, and disable autofill features that can expose sensitive data. Use privacy-focused browsers like Mozilla Firefox or Brave, which offer enhanced control over data sharing. Regularly clear cookies and cache to eliminate stored data that could be exploited by attackers.
Recognizing and Avoiding Phishing Sites While Banking on Public Networks
Phishing websites mimic legitimate banking portals to steal login details. Always verify URLs; they should begin with « https:// » and contain your bank’s official domain name. Look for security certificates via the padlock icon in the address bar. Beware of links received via emails or messages that prompt immediate login; always navigate directly through your browser instead of clicking on suspicious links.
Using Browser Extensions to Block Malicious Content During Transactions
Install extensions such as uBlock Origin, HTTPS Everywhere, and NoScript to block malicious scripts and force encrypted connections. These tools help prevent malware, injected ads, and tracking scripts from compromising your deposit transactions.
